
How to Talk to Anyone: 92 Little Tricks for Big Success in Relationships
by Leil Lowndes
This book is like a cheat sheet for navigating conversations and relationships, packed with practical tips to boost confidence and build connections.
Lowndes shares 92 clever strategies, from making unforgettable first impressions to mastering body language and knowing just the right thing to say. It’s written in a friendly, easy-to-follow style that feels like advice from a wise, well-traveled friend.
Whether you’re mingling at a party or building deeper bonds with loved ones, this guide helps unlock the art of truly connecting with others.
